What will be the Cryptocurrency Debits cards?

As the name it self suggests, what exactly are they? Cryptocurrency debit cards are the payment cards which can be used in the exact same way as standard bank cards. The only difference is that as opposed to using the conventional fiat currency, you will be using digital cryptocurrencies to purchase goods and services.

A brief history of Cryptocurrencies Debit cards

When there were no Cryptocurrency Debit cards, people were forced to use any third-party platform to convert Cryptocurrencies into fiat currencies.

This process was too lengthy and hectic. The conversion charges were also huge, making people lose nearly all of their profit in the overhead expenses.

Hence, it absolutely was inconvenient for Crypto traders to purchase small transactions. This problem became enormous, and then some institutions developed the idea to have a debit/credit solely for the Cryptocurrencies.

The first of the businesses that implemented this idea was Coinbase. It operates on a simple principle. It has distributed a Cryptocurrency debit card to its users, and whatever purchase is manufactured with the help of the Crypto debit card was deducted from their Coinbase account.

However, there were limitations to utilising the debit card. You were restricted from having an everyday purchase of up to $1000 and ATM withdrawals up to $200.

Why use Cryptocurrency Debit cards?

Well, you do not have to use it until and if you don’t are a full-time Crypto trader or you have nearly all of your assets in Cryptocurrencies. The cryptocurrency Debit card was exclusively made for individuals who found it hard to spend their cryptocurrencies.

Also, it comes with its advantages over traditional Debit cards.

We all used traditional debit cards, and we know how high annual maintenance charges can be. But with the Cryptocurrency debit cards, you have minimal maintenance charge. And when you have a certain amount of expenditure with a Crypto debit card, then fees will also be waived.

  • Smooth regulation of one’s crypto asset

There are lots of people who have invested their money and time to develop into a Cryptocurrency trader and investors. However, it becomes extremely tough for them to utilize the same cryptocurrency to buy daily needs.

Now that Cryptocurrency debit cards have already been introduced to them, they happily put it to use to purchase the goods and services effortlessly. And the very best part is that they don’t have to pay up hefty conversion fees.

One of the significant issues with bank-related debit cards is they charge an excessive amount of forex fees. These exchange fees can go as high as 3% of the total transaction made. On the other hand, most of the cryptocurrency debit cards do not change any foreign exchange fees. Hence, making them a better option over the conventional debit cards.

  • One card access to different countries

There are many cards that serve both Cryptocurrencies transaction and fiat currency transaction. That means you do not have to swap cards to make different transactions. You may use one card for all forms of transactions.

You all should have got some discount, coupons, or voucher after purchasing with a normal debit card. The same task happens with the cryptocurrency debit card. There are provides offering cashback and crypto tokens to their user. Some of the cashback could be up to 3% of the total transaction made.
